Brazil Expands Rural Debt Refinancing for Climate-Hit Farmers

Brazil’s National Monetary Council expanded access to rural-debt refinancing for farmers, ranchers and agricultural cooperatives whose repayment capacity was harmed by climate events or other exceptional conditions. The decision covers otherwise eligible debts excluded from Resolution 5.330 because renegotiations were not formalized within operational deadlines, including specified obligations that became delinquent during the extension period. New contracts may be signed through November 12, subject to fresh credit-risk and collateral assessments by banks. Constitutional funds may cover eligible Pronaf, Pronamp and other rural-credit operations, while institutions may also use unrestricted resources after allocated funds are exhausted.
